There are a bunch of machines in our lab, and we normally don't have DNS
records configured for them, only accessing by IP. In order to ssh to them
with key auth, I have a config in my .ssh/config like
Host *.mylab
User root
IdentityFile ~/.ssh/id_rsa.work
and I have some "address=/123.123.123.123.mylab/123.123.123.123" line in
dnsmasq.conf. The problem here is I need to add an entry whenever a new IP
comes.
Can this configuration be dynamically? For example,
"address=/*.mylab/somecmd %1", where "somecmd" is a external command and %1
will be replaced by the name in A/AAAA request. So that for any DNS request
to *.mylab, dnsmasq invoke this external command and pass the name as
argument, the output of external command, which will be interpreted as
IPv4/IPv6 addr then responsed to client?
